Transaction 687ebe536e0c7ff5558209c91c7aed1a74aee56f32157c20a6d215fbdcfcd61a

block
ecbb1bed419ba7032276b51305ec67e694d3bcbe9f287821411ddec046c4f3f9

1 Input

21 Outputs